Though Marlow station preserves a quaint charm, it stands ready to meet the essential needs of passengers. While it lacks a ticket office, ticket machines make purchasing and collecting your tickets a breeze. The station ensures accessibility with step-free access to platforms, accessible ticket machines, and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. However, the station does not house waiting rooms or toilet facilities, so prepare accordingly before your travel.
When journeying from Marlow, it's essential to stay informed. You can rely on help points and digital departure screens to keep track of your travel schedules. Although the station does not offer staffed services, customer help can be easily accessed via the GWR Help & Support online platform. For enhanced security, CCTV surveillance is present throughout the station.
Getting around is made simple with thoughtful transport links from Marlow Station. For those using rail replacement services, the location for boarding is at the station approach. While you won’t find taxis lined up at the station, nearby local bus services are readily available, and you can obtain all the necessary information for onward travel in printable formats like the detailed [onward journey planner](http://www.nationalrail.co.uk/posters/MLW.pdf).
If you’re venturing a bit farther, consider train transfers at Reading for Heathrow and Gatwick, and Bristol Temple Meads for Bristol Airport connections. While bicycle hire isn’t available at Marlow, cycling enthusiasts can make use of bicycle storage facilities.

Worcester Foregate Street station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while the doors open slightly later on Sundays, from 9:00 AM to 4:45 PM.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quick, self-service option, and these are accessible for all passengers. Whether you bought your tickets online or are purchasing them on the spot, you'll find the process straightforward.
The station ensures accessibility is prioritized, featuring step-free access to all platforms, making life easier for those with reduced mobility. Assistance can be arranged for passengers needing additional support, and help is readily available during operating hours. Wa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and seating areas make waiting for your train comfortable and stress-free.
Safety is also a top concern at the station, with CCTV coverage to provide peace of mind for all travelers. Additionally, while the station doesn't offer luggage storage, it does have a secure and supportive environment for visitors.
Getting around from Worcester Foregate Street is hassle-free, thanks to excellent onward travel options. For journeys requiring a change or during planned maintenance, rail replacement services are conveniently located at either side of Foregate Street, directly outside the station's entrance.
